摘 要:目的探讨数理科学思维的教育对神经外科基本技能培养及高新技术创新中的意义。方法结合神经外科发展历史及各种技术出现的背景和原理,分析数理科学思维在神经外科发展中的重要性。结果以数理科学思维为基础的研究方法在神经外科多种技术的出现中发挥了很好作用。现代神经外科学多项技术的发展高度依赖于数理科学,包括立体定向、显微镜、内窥镜、神经导航、虚拟现实及人工智能等。许多具有重要意义的创新性成果均离不开数理科学。结论在神经外科教学中实践并探索数理科学思维的培养,对推动神经外科学的发展及技术创新具有重要作用。Objective The significance of mathematical and physical scientific thinking for the training of basic skills and innovation with new and high technologies in neurosurgery was explored. Methods Based on the history of neurosurgery development and the background and principles of various technologies,the importance of mathematical thinking in the development of neurosurgery was analyzed. Results The research methods based on mathematical and scientific thinking played the important roles in the appearance of various techniques in neurosurgery; the development of modern techniques in neurosurgery was highly dependent on mathematical and physical sciences,including stereotactic,microscope,endoscopy,neuronavigation,and virtual reality and artificial intelligence.Conclusion It is of great significance to promote the development and technological innovation in neurosurgery by practicing and exploring the cultivation of mathematical scientific thinking in neurosurgery teaching.
